The phrase "we emphasize"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when you want to highlight or stress the importance of a particular point or idea in your writing. Example: "In our research, we emphasize the need for sustainable practices to combat climate change."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
Use "we emphasize" sparingly for maximum impact. Overusing it can dilute its effectiveness and make your writing sound repetitive.
Common error
Avoid using "we emphasize" in every paragraph or sentence. Instead, vary your language with synonyms like "we highlight" or "we stress" to maintain reader engagement.

More alternative expressions(10)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
we highlight
Replaces "emphasize" with a more direct synonym, focusing on bringing attention to something.
we stress
Uses a stronger verb than "emphasize", indicating a greater degree of importance.
we focus on
Shifts the focus to the act of concentration on a particular aspect.
we underscore
A more formal way of saying "emphasize", suggesting a deliberate effort to highlight.
we prioritize
Indicates that something is given more importance or attention than other things.
we draw attention to
A more descriptive phrase that specifies the act of making something noticeable.
we call attention to
Similar to "draw attention to", but slightly more assertive.
it is important to note
Changes the sentence structure to emphasize the importance of the note itself.
we wish to point out
Emphasizes the act of bringing something to someone's attention.
we would like to highlight
A more polite and formal way to introduce an important point.
FAQs
How can I use "we emphasize" in a sentence?
"We emphasize" is used to highlight a crucial point or aspect. For example, "We emphasize the importance of data privacy in our study".
What are some alternatives to "we emphasize"?
You can use alternatives such as "we highlight", "we stress", or "we focus on" depending on the context.
Is it appropriate to use "we emphasize" in formal writing?
Yes, "we emphasize" is suitable for formal writing, especially in academic papers or business reports, as it clearly marks key points.
What is the difference between "we emphasize" and "we suggest"?
"We emphasize" indicates a strong focus on a specific point, whereas "we suggest" implies a recommendation or proposal that may or may not be followed.
